燕麦间作箭筈豌豆效应对后作产量的影响 被引量:9

Effect of Oat Intercropped with Common Vetch on Aftercrop Yield

摘要 2006-2007年,对燕麦(Avena sativa L.)与箭筈豌豆(Vicia sativa L.)不同间作比例下的产量和氮素营养特点进行研究。结果表明:间作对燕麦产量的影响极显著(P〈0.01),对箭筈豌豆产草量影响较小:燕麦与箭筈豌豆按3∶1间作土地当量比大于1,具有明显产量优势(P〈0.05),2006和2007年间作燕麦产量分别比单作提高12.2%和16.8%;燕麦植株的含量氮提高了1.6%~6.8%;间作后茬复种燕麦产量极显著高于连作(P〈0.01),其产量是连作燕麦的1.1~1.5倍,但处理间差异不显著。说明燕麦与箭筈豌豆间作,可改善土壤肥力,为后茬作物生产提供养分基础。 The results of 2 years(2006-2007) field experiment indicate that intercropping had significant effect on the forage yield of oat(P〈0.01) but less on forage yield of common vetch.The best planting pattern was intercropping of oat and common vetch at 3∶1 by which the land utilization ratio(LER) 〉1 and forage yield of the oat increased by 12.2% in 2006 and 16.8% in 2007 in comparison with oat monoculture.N concentrations in oat forage under intercropping were increased by 1.6% to 6.8% and intercropping of oat and common vetch at 1∶3 resulted in significantly higher N concentration than oat monoculture(P〈0.05).The forage yield of aftercrop oat in intercropping of oat and common vetch at 1∶3 was significantly higher(P〈0.01) than oat monoculture.Aftercrop oat forage yields of other planting patterns were 1.1 to 1.5 times those in oat monoculture and not significantly different among them.Oat and common vetch intercropping could improve soil fertility and provide nutrient basis to aftercrop.
